With the pervasiveness of 3G/4G wireless networks, the machine-to-machine (M2M) market is growing rapidly, fueling innovation and improving performance in multiple industries that are harnessing the potential. Successful M2M operations will hinge on finding the right partnership, understanding the organization’s ROI, and speed to deployment. Solutions like kiosks, digital signage, point-of-sale systems, video surveillance, fleet management, and remote monitoring require the right network solutions to enable enterprises to improve operations, quality control, decision making, relationships with customers, and transactional opportunities.

§  Definition –  Technology  that  enables  communica<on  between  devices  without  human  interven<on.    

§  Connectivity –  Phase  1:    Ini<ally  consisted  of  wired  networks  such  as  telephone  lines  –  Phase  2:    Private  wireless  networks  (non-­‐cellular  RF).      –  Phase  3:    Public    carrier  networks  (mobile  carriers)  

§  Applications  Retail  -­‐  Kiosks,  Signage,  ATM,  POS  Terminals  

 Security/Public  Safety  -­‐  Video  Surveillance,  1st-­‐Responder  Vehicles,      Transporta<on  -­‐  Car,  Bus,  Train,  Ships,  Fleet  Mgmt,  Traffic  Systems  

 Industrial  -­‐  Control  Monitoring,  Factory  Mgmt,  Handhelds    Healthcare  -­‐  Medical  Equip,  Monitoring  Devices,  Automated  Kiosks    Consumer  -­‐  Appliances,  Monitoring  Devices,  PCs,  Tablets,  Games  

 Energy  -­‐  Control  Equip,  Monitoring  Devices,  Usage  Displays    Buildings  -­‐  HVAC  Control,  Access,  Video  Surveillance,    

 IT  &  Networks  -­‐  Routers  and  Bridges

The  Math  for  Size  • A  large  picture  is  approx  10  MB  • MB  =  “mega-­‐byte”  • 1  MB  =  1  million  bytes  • 1  Byte  =  8  bits  • 1  MB  =  1,000,000  bits  

The  Math  for  Speed  • Typical  cable  modem  is  5  Mbps  • Typical  T1  modem  is  1.5  Mbps  • Mbps    =      “Mega  Bits  Per  Second”  • 1  Mbps  =  1,000,000  bits  per  second  • Cable  modem  =  5,000,000  bits/sec  

The  Math  for  Download  Times  • Large  Picture  is  10  MB,  or              80,000,000  bits  • Speed  is  5,000,000  bits  per  second            (on  a  cable  modem)  • Download  Sme  on  a  cable  modem  is  16  seconds  • Download  Sme  on  LTE  (Verizon)  is  5  seconds

§  Usage Type –  Primary  Connect  –  wireless  as  an  exclusive  WAN  –  Failover  Connect  –  wireless  as  a  backup  to  a  wired  WAN  –  Dual  Connect  –  concurrent  wireless  and  wired  WAN  

§  Bandwidth –  High:    Large  file  transfers  such  as  streaming  video,  bandwidth-­‐intensive  apps,  etc  –  Low:      Small  transac<ons  such  as  credit  card  approval,  status  update,  etc  

§  Geographical Footprint –  Urban  vs.  Suburban  vs.  Rural  –  Interna<onal  –  Can  I  address  with  a  single  carrier?  

§  Data Plans –  Usage-­‐based  vs.  unlimited  –  Individual  device  plans  –  Pooled  plans  

Network Considerations for M2M Devices Choosing the Right M2M Network Solution

§  Distributed Deployment Characteristics –  100s  to  1,000s  to  10,000s  of  remotely  deployed  units  –  Lights-­‐out  opera<on  with  no  local  IT  resources  –  Truck  rolls  are  expensive  

§  Health Monitoring & Alerting – Monitoring  devices  behind  firewalls  in  NAT  networks  –  Integra<on  with  exis<ng  management  frameworks  

§  Configuration Management –  Ensuring  consistency  –  Preven<ng  accidental  or  unauthorized  changes  

§  Data Usage Monitoring –  The  lower-­‐cost  data  plans  are  typically  restricted  by  capacity  limits  

§  Firmware Upgrade Management –  Upgrades  typically  contain  stability  and  security  enhances  –  Upgrades  may  be  required  (PCI  Compliance  -­‐  mandatory  within  1  month)  

M2M Manageability Requirements Choosing the Right M2M Network Solution

PCI Compliance M2M Business Considerations

18  

§ PCI Security Standards – Objec<ve  is  to  protect  cardholder  data  – Required  for  any  company  that  stores,  processes  or  transmits  credit  card  info  

§ Business Drivers – Companies  that  fail  to  comply  are  subject  to  fines,  lawsuits,  and  can  even  be  banned  from  processing  credit  cards.      

– Companies  that  are  breached  can  find  themselves  in  the  news  headlines,  significantly  impac<ng  goodwill  with  customers,  partners  and  shareholders.
